    Beck David Hansen (born Bek David Campbell; July 8, 1970), known mononymously as Beck, is an American musician, singer, songwriter, and record producer. He rose to fame in the early 1990s with his experimental and lo-fi style, and became known for creating musical collages of wide-ranging genres.

  8. Beck became a breakthrough, worldwide star with his 1994 single "Loser" from the album, Mellow Gold. He achieved even greater commercial and artistic success with his 1996 follow-up album Odelay, which contained the hits "Devil's Haircut," "Where It's At," and "The New Pollution."
